About Michaela Thomas

Michaela Thomas is a clinical psychologist, author of The Lasting Connection – which is about developing compassion for yourself and your partner - and has a podcast called Pause Purpose Play. Michaela also has a special interest in perfectionism and she has an ADHD brain.
